About
Born in 1872 at Down Ampney, Gloucestershire (UK) to a well-to-do family with strong moral views and a progressive social life. Throughout his life he sought to be of service to his fellow citizens, and believed in making music as available as possible to everybody. His studies in 1907-1908 with the French composer Maurice Ravel helped him clarify the textures of his music.
Strongly influenced by Tudor music and English folk-song, his output marked a decisive break in British music. He is among the best-known British symphonists, noted for his very wide range of moods, from stormy and impassioned to tranquil, from mysterious to exuberant. Among the most familiar of his other concert works are Fantasia on a Theme by Thomas Tallis (1910) and The Lark Ascending (1914). His vocal works include hymns, folk-song arrangements and large-scale choral pieces.
This edition, which consists of the previous Vaughan Williams 30-CD box with some new additions and from which has been removed tracks whose rights have expired, presents all the major orchestral, chamber, vocal and stage works, as well as many lesser pieces and rarities, in the finest interpretations.
